Marie Curie was the first woman to win a Nobel Prize, in 1903, and was the first person to win a second Nobel, in 1911. She discovered radium and polonium, and made huge contributions to the fight against cancer in her lifetime.

Did you know that babies have around 100 more bones than adults!
Babies are born with about 300 separate bones, but as they grow older, many of the bones fuse, leaving just 206 bones to make an average adult skeleton!
